C-Care is recruiting a Clinical Manager to take charge of clinical governance, operations, and team leadership across its inpatient, theatre, and critical care services in Gulu. This full-time role places the successful candidate at the centre of clinical authority at the facility, ensuring care meets the highest standards of safety, quality, and patient-centredness as required by COHSASA, the Ministry of Health, and WHO International Patient Safety Goals (IPSGs).

Key Responsibilities

  • Drive the implementation of COHSASA standards, WHO IPSGs, and clinical protocols across all inpatient and surgical services
  • Oversee incident management processes including root cause analysis, mortality reviews, and corrective action tracking
  • Promote a culture of patient safety, accountability, and continuous quality improvement across all clinical areas
  • Manage infection prevention and control, antimicrobial stewardship, and medication safety across wards and theatre
  • Coordinate day-to-day inpatient and critical care operations, managing patient flow, consultant schedules, and theatre planning
  • Monitor theatre efficiency metrics and ensure emergency response systems are prepared and effective
  • Lead regular clinical audits of records, consent documentation, medication charts, and theatre paperwork
  • Mentor, supervise, and develop medical officers and clinical teams through targeted training and performance management
  • Analyse performance data and prepare weekly and monthly reports highlighting outcomes, incidents, and improvement actions
  • Collaborate with Finance and Management to align clinical operations with sustainable service delivery
  • Monitor utilisation of theatre supplies, medications, and consumables to control waste

Requirements

  • Bachelor of Medicine and Surgery from a recognised university
  • Valid practising licence and registration with the relevant medical council
  • Minimum of three years of progressive post-internship clinical leadership experience
  • Background in inpatient care, theatre services, emergency systems, and/or critical care
  • Solid knowledge of COHSASA, IPC standards, and WHO IPSG requirements
  • Strong analytical, problem-solving, and stakeholder communication skills
  • Ability to lead teams effectively in high-pressure clinical environments
  • Openness to digital health systems and evidence-based innovation
